** The Subaru repair market in the Montville area is characterized by high demand, driven by the brand's significant popularity among local residents who value all-wheel drive and reliability. The average quality of service is good, but true specialization is the key differentiator. * **Competition Level:** High, but segmented. Competition exists between dealerships (high cost, OEM parts), general independent shops (variable Subaru expertise), and the rare, dedicated specialists (highlighted above). The specialists compete on expertise and value, not price, against dealerships. * **Typical Pricing:** Pricing is above the national average, consistent with North Jersey's cost of living. Dealerships command the highest labor rates ($180-$220/hr). The top independents are typically 20-30% less ($140-$170/hr) while often providing superior, more experienced technician attention. Complex jobs like head gasket replacements can range from $2,500-$3,800, while EyeSight calibrations are typically $350-$600, dependent on the provider's equipment. * **Key Differentiator:** The ability to properly service and calibrate advanced systems like EyeSight and the CVT transmission separates the top-tier specialists from general mechanics. The shops listed have invested in the necessary proprietary tools and training, making them the rational choice for owners of modern Subarus beyond basic maintenance.
